Released in 2002, Crackerjack is a comedy film directed by Paul Moloney, running about 92 minutes. “It’s on for young and old.” — that tagline sets the tone.
What it’s about. When dwindling membership and increasing overheads makes a local bowling club a prime candidate for a takeover, it's all hands on deck to save the club, in what turns into an epic battle where young meets old, greed meets good and people rise to the occasion in extraordinary circumstances.
Who’s in it. Crackerjack stars Mick Molloy as Jack Simpson, Bill Hunter as Stan Coombs, Frank Wilson as Len Johnson and Monica Maughan as Eileen, among others.
How it landed. With an audience score of 6.7/10, Crackerjack has drawn a solid, mixed-to-positive response. It went on to earn $6.5M at the box office.
